Arılı River
Arılı River (Laz language: Piskhala River) is one of the main water streams of Fındıklı in the eastern Black Sea Region of Turkey.
Description
Arılı River rises in Kaçkar Mountains in Fındıklı. The Arılı River is 31.5 kilometres (19.6 mi) long.[1]
